Experience: 5 to 7 years
Location: Bangalore (Outer Ring Road)
Work Mode: Work from Office – 4 days a week
Position Type: Full-time
Role Overview
As a UI Developer, you will be a key member of an agile team comprising software engineers, QA and development managers, and cloud operations/customer success leads. Your primary responsibility will be designing and developing responsive, high-quality web interfaces for our cloud-based customer experience platform.
Key Responsibilities
Design and structure web pages to ensure an optimal and seamless user experience.
Collaborate closely with cross-functional teams to ensure design decisions align with user experience goals.
Develop intuitive, visually appealing, and high-performance features.
Maintain a balance between functional usability and aesthetic design.
Ensure responsive and adaptive web design across devices (smartphones, tablets, and desktops).
Write reusable, clean, and maintainable code to support future development.
Optimize web pages for maximum performance, speed, and scalability.
Work with various markup languages and frameworks to deliver efficient web solutions.
Maintain brand consistency across all UI components and interactions.
Qualifications & Skills
Bachelor’s degree in Engineering or a related field from a reputed institution.
Strong understanding of UI/UX design principles and user-centered design.
Proficiency in HTML, CSS, JavaScript, jQuery, and Angular.
Proven experience in responsive and adaptive web design.
Knowledge of SEO best practices related to web development.
Strong analytical and problem-solving skills with attention to detail.
Excellent verbal and written communication skills.
Ability to work effectively within an agile, collaborative environment.
5–7 years of professional experience in UI development.